Item # : AMP22142. This engineers’ quadrille pads feature medium weight, green tint paper, dual sided. Front side is unreeled with single margin lines at top and sides. Back side is printed with a cross-section grid of five squares per inch. Three-hole punched.

So I was at school one day and forgot my engineering pad, so I went to the bookstore and bought a 50 page Ampad, for whatever reason at the bookstore the sell 50 sheet Ampad pads and 200 Sheet Roaring Spring pads, which is what I normally used. I was shocked that I could ever be so disappointed in something as trivial as a pad of paper. The grids on each page didn’t line up, so it’s not as crisp to write on. Also, the box in the upper right hand corner is pretty narrow, this is normally were the page number is written, and I felt it was too cramped to neatly write the page number in sizable numbers. Super disappointed.

I bought some Ampad blocks to take notes during some of my masters degree classes and I found them very helpful. Paper quality is good for note taking as long as you write with either pencil or ballpoint. The paper is not fit though, if you are going to write with a fountain pen. For that I would recommend a Rhodia notebook. All in all, Ampad notebooks and paper block have been used by many students and professors in the US and everywhere else and they fulfill their mission with high marks. I would highly recommend them. If you are in the US the ruled paper being 1/5 of an inch will help you draw to scale some of your graphics. For those who are outside the States, the graphic rule will still help you draw with some proportion and scale.
Ok, if you’re an engineer, you’ve seen this paper or something like it. It’s ruled on the back side with a subtle green grid, but not on the front so it’s not distracting. I find it hard to believe that it needs to be this expensive, but I’ve never seen it for much less than 5 cents per page. I think it’s worth it, though. Too bad Amazon doesn’t sell it, I’d throw a pad in the cart when I bought something else.
Writes well with pen or pencil (I use a HB lead in mechanical pencils) and erases cleanly with the plastic-type erasers (Staedtler or equivalent). Great for diagrams and problem sets. A little on the expensive side.
